In Indonesia, 63 patients died in a hospital due to lack of oxygen. The number of cases increased due to the Delta mutation, and the number of deaths has increased 10 times since the beginning of May. The health system is on the verge of collapse in the country, where more than 25,000 new cases recorded every day.

Speaking at the Shanghai Cooperation Organization summit in Tianjin, Turkish President Recep Tayyip Erdoğan criticized the international community for failing to stop Israel’s attacks on Gaza, where he said “babies, children, and the elderly die of starvation.” He called for urgent UN reform, arguing the current system cannot end oppression in the Middle East.
Erdoğan also highlighted Türkiye’s role in supporting regional peace efforts in Syria, the South Caucasus, and Central Asia, stressing cooperation through the Turkic States Organization and major transport projects like the Middle Corridor and Development Road. He said Türkiye seeks a just global order based on diplomacy, trade, and stability.
